编程最好的技术是什么
-
编程技术是现代社会不可或缺的一项技能,随着科技的发展和应用场景的不断扩大,编程语言和技术也在不断更新和演进。那么,究竟哪种是最好的编程技术呢?答案不是单一的,而是取决于具体应用的需求和背景。
首先,需要明确的是,没有一种编程技术是适用于所有情况的。但是,以下几种编程技术在不同场景下被普遍认为是最好的:
-
Java:Java是一种广泛使用的编程语言,具有跨平台性、面向对象和多线程等优点,适用于开发各种类型的应用程序。Java在企业级应用开发中广泛应用,它的稳定性、安全性和扩展性使得它成为许多大型项目的首选语言。
-
Python:Python是一种简单易学且功能强大的编程语言,被广泛用于数据分析、人工智能和科学计算等领域。它具有简洁的语法和丰富的库,支持快速开发和迭代,被许多初学者和研究人员青睐。
-
JavaScript:JavaScript是用于前端开发的一种脚本语言,它使得网页可以交互和动态化。随着互联网的迅猛发展,JavaScript成为了前端开发的重要技术之一,并且在后端开发中也有广泛的应用。
-
C++:C++是一种高效、可靠和灵活的编程语言,被广泛用于开发系统级和嵌入式软件。它的底层控制能力和高性能使其成为游戏开发、图形处理和操作系统等领域的首选语言。
另外,还有其他优秀的编程技术,如C#、Ruby、Go等,它们在特定领域和场景下也具有各自的优势。因此,选择最好的编程技术应该根据个人需求和项目要求来决定,要考虑到开发效率、性能、安全性和可维护性等因素。
1年前 -
-
根据我的观点,编程最好的技术是相对的,因为不同的技术在不同的情况下可能有不同的优势。然而,以下是我认为最好的五个编程技术:
-
Python:Python是一种简单易学但功能强大的编程语言。它有着清晰简洁的语法和丰富的标准库,使得开发过程更加高效和快速。Python还具有广泛的应用领域,包括Web开发、数据科学、人工智能等,这使得它成为了许多开发者的首选。
-
JavaScript:JavaScript是Web开发中最重要的编程语言之一。它可以为网页增加交互性和动态功能,如表单验证、页面动画和Ajax请求等。此外,JavaScript也可以在后端开发中使用,例如Node.js。由于JavaScript的流行和广泛支持,掌握它将使开发者能够在不同的平台上进行开发。
-
Java:Java是一种跨平台的高级编程语言,由于其可移植性和可靠性被广泛使用。Java可以用于开发各种类型的应用程序,从桌面应用到企业级应用。它还拥有丰富的生态系统和强大的工具支持,使得开发过程更加轻松和高效。
-
C++:C++是一种通用的编程语言,被广泛用于系统级编程和性能密集型应用开发。它的特点是高效和可扩展性,因此在需要更底层控制和优化的场景下很受欢迎。C++也是其他许多编程语言的基础,如Python和Java。
-
Go:Go是一种开发效率高且并发性能强大的编程语言。它专注于简洁、可读的代码和快速编译,在Web开发和分布式系统中具有广泛应用。Go还内置了丰富的并发机制,使得开发多线程和高并发应用更加容易。
总而言之,最好的编程技术是相对的,取决于具体情况和需求。然而,Python、JavaScript、Java、C++和Go被广泛认可为在不同领域和场景中非常有用的编程技术。
1年前 -
-
编程是一个广泛的领域,有许多不同的技术和语言供开发人员选择。没有一个单一的技术可以被认为是“最好的”,因为它取决于应用的需求和兼容性。然而,下面列出了一些非常受欢迎且被认为是最好的编程技术:
-
Python:Python是一种易于学习且功能强大的编程语言。它具有简洁的语法和丰富的标准库,可以应用于各种领域,如Web开发、数据分析、人工智能等。
-
JavaScript:JavaScript是一种用于Web开发的脚本语言。它可以在前端和后端开发中使用,并且具有广泛的框架和库,如React、Angular、Node.js等。
-
Java:Java是一种跨平台的编程语言,广泛用于企业级应用开发。它具有强大的面向对象编程特性和广泛的开发工具和框架支持。
-
C++:C++是一种高性能的系统级编程语言。它结合了C语言的效率和C++语言的面向对象编程特性。C++在游戏开发和嵌入式系统等领域中得到广泛应用。
-
Go:Go是一种由Google开发的编程语言,它具有高效的并发编程特性和简洁的语法。Go在云计算和网络编程方面具有广泛的应用。
除了上述编程语言外,还有许多其他的技术和框架值得一提,如Ruby、PHP、Swift、React Native等。
总的来说,最好的编程技术取决于应用的需求和开发人员的偏好。选择最合适的技术应该考虑以下因素:易学性、性能、可扩展性、社区支持、文档资源等。同时,不同的技术也有不同的适用领域,开发人员应根据项目需求来选择最适合的技术和语言。
1年前 -